Output 3891bd837884900a146fcc57d81986ccd5874e0287daf61f0136c3fab4f16963:1

value
1270341
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4aeb36a66001edeaef4ece9c7c341dc4ad4c5e OP_EQUAL
address
3HabFNXN9rNZqdRH2Mu4UPDNQU3uK5T2wN
transaction
3891bd837884900a146fcc57d81986ccd5874e0287daf61f0136c3fab4f16963
spent
true